There is no one shade of interior or exterior paint that looks like wood stain because when you look at a stained piece of hardwood there are actually several different colors in one piece. You might be tempted to skip the base coat since not much of it shows through but the base coat also serves as a barrier to ensure the glaze mixture slides around on the surface and doesnt absorb in too fast. OK so after my orange paint plus gel stain disaster pictured above, I realized that the gel stain wasnt the problem; the orange paint was.
